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[v15]: A new password change wizard #39124

Merged
merged 1 commit into from Mar 12, 2024

Conversation

bl-nero
Copy link
Contributor

@bl-nero bl-nero commented Mar 8, 2024

Backport #38728 to v15

No manual merging was necessary.

Requires an immediate follow-up with https://github.com/gravitational/teleport.e/pull/3646.

Changelog: Added a new password change wizard.
Changelog: Allowed changing password without providing the current one if the user verifies their identity using a passwordless key (see RFD 0159).

* A new password change wizard

* Review and lint

* Allow password change with identity verificaiton

* Review

* Review

* Revert renaming the webauthnAssertionResponse field

* review

* Fix a bug, add a test

* Fix a broken test

* Add license
Copy link

github-actions bot commented Mar 8, 2024

The PR changelog entry failed validation: Changelog entry not found in the PR body. Please add a "no-changelog" label to the PR, or changelog lines starting with changelog: followed by the changelog entries for the PR.

1 similar comment
Copy link

github-actions bot commented Mar 8, 2024

The PR changelog entry failed validation: Changelog entry not found in the PR body. Please add a "no-changelog" label to the PR, or changelog lines starting with changelog: followed by the changelog entries for the PR.

@bl-nero bl-nero added this pull request to the merge queue Mar 12, 2024
Merged via the queue into branch/v15 with commit 1949937 Mar 12, 2024
35 of 37 checks passed
@bl-nero bl-nero deleted the bl-nero/backport-38728-branch/v15 branch March 12, 2024 10:10
@fheinecke fheinecke mentioned this pull request Mar 12,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

3 participants